The South Alabama Jaguars (19-9, 11-4 Sun Belt) will attempt to extend a three-game winning streak when they hit the road to play the Texas State Bobcats (14-14, 7-8 Sun Belt) on Saturday, February 22, 2025 at Strahan Arena at the University Events Center as only 2-point underdogs. The contest airs at 5:30 PM ET on ESPN+. The matchup has an over/under of 134.5 points.

Texas State statistics, trends and more

As the home team

  • Against the spread, Texas State has fared better when playing at home, covering five times in nine home games, and six times in 14 road games.
  • The Bobcats have eclipsed the over/under in six of nine home games (66.7%), compared to seven of 14 road games (50%).
  • Texas State has won a higher percentage of its games as a moneyline favorite at home, going 6-2 (.750). When playing away from home as a moneyline favorite, it sports a record of 3-2 (.600).

Recent trends

  • The Bobcats have seen a downturn in scoring lately, racking up 72.5 points per game in their last 10 contests, three points fewer than the 75.5 they’ve scored this year.
  • Texas State has been slightly suspect on the defensive end of the floor of late, giving up 74.4 points per game over its last 10 outings compared to the 72.3 it has conceded this season.
  • While the Bobcats are connecting on more threes per game over their past 10 contests (6.1 per game) compared to their season-long average (5.9), they are doing so while shooting a lower percentage (33.7% from beyond the arc over the last 10, 36% on the season).

South Alabama statistics, trends and more

As the away team

  • South Alabama has performed better against the spread away (8-4-0) than at home (6-8-0) this season.
  • In 2024-25, a higher percentage of the Jaguars’ games have finished above the over/under at home (42.9%, six of 14) than away (25%, three of 12).

Recent trends

  • In their last 10 games, the Jaguars are tallying 67.5 points per game, compared to their season average of 72.
  • South Alabama is ceding 66.7 points per game over its last 10 games, which is 3.3 more points than it is allowing for the season (63.4).
  • Over their past 10 games, the Jaguars are making 6.9 threes per game, 1.9 fewer threes than their season average (8.8). They also own a worse three-point percentage over their last 10 games (29%) compared to their season average (32.6%).
